Why Does the Moon Appear White? Exploring the Science Behind the Moon’s Color

Have you ever wondered why the moon appears white in the night sky? It is a common question that many people have pondered. In this article, we will delve into the science behind the moon’s color and explore the reasons why it appears white to us on Earth.

First and foremost, it is important to understand that the moon does not actually emit light of its own. Instead, it reflects light from the sun. The sun’s light is made up of all the colors of the spectrum, but when it reaches the moon, it appears white to us because the moon’s surface reflects all the colors of light equally.

Another factor that contributes to the moon’s white appearance is its lack of atmosphere. Unlike Earth, which has an atmosphere that scatters sunlight and creates a blue sky during the day, the moon has no atmosphere to scatter light. This means that the sunlight that reaches the moon’s surface is not scattered, resulting in a clear white reflection back to Earth.

Additionally, the composition of the moon’s surface plays a role in its color. The moon is covered in a layer of regolith, which is made up of dust, rocks, and other materials. These materials have a high albedo, meaning they reflect a large amount of light. This high albedo, combined with the lack of atmosphere, contributes to the moon’s white appearance.

In conclusion, the moon appears white to us on Earth because it reflects all the colors of the spectrum equally, it has no atmosphere to scatter light, and its surface is covered in materials with a high albedo. Unveiling the Mystery: Exploring the True Color of the Moon

One of the most common misconceptions about the moon is that it is white. In reality, the moon is not white at all. Its true color is actually a grayish color, with some parts appearing slightly yellowish or brownish.

So why do we perceive the moon as white? The answer lies in the way our eyes perceive color. When we look up at the moon in the night sky, the light from the sun reflects off the surface of the moon and reaches our eyes. This reflected light is made up of a combination of different colors, but our eyes are not able to distinguish these colors individually. Instead, our brains blend these colors together and perceive the overall color as white.

However, scientists have used advanced imaging techniques to capture the true color of the moon. By analyzing the composition of the moon’s surface and the way it reflects light, they have determined that the moon’s true color is actually a grayish hue.
